This Marriott is on par with any other. The rooms ...

This Marriott is on par with any other. The rooms are spacious enough, the beds are comfy, and the design is fairly modern. The lobby has an industrial vibe that's pretty cool. The stairs lead outside, so you are stuck taking the elevators, even if you're only up one floor. The restaurant had a decent variety in menu options, and everything was good. The M Lounge is nice, and the food there is pretty good too. All staff I spoke with were friendly and accommodating, but I didn't have any real conversations besides the initial check in.

Totally failed to cater to the type of guests stay...

Totally failed to cater to the type of guests staying in the hotel. We were there for a hockey tournament and the hotel signed up to be one of the choices for all the hockey families. When we arrived we were told essentially nothing fun could happen in the hotel. Here are the things that were explicitly not allowed (they patrolled to ensure these rules were followed): - no outside food or beverages in ANY common area - no playing mini sticks in the building. (No playing at all really) - no hockey sticks allowed in the building (they kept trying to put players sticks in the coat check) - no gathering in the hallways They also made a horrible decision by putting the team all over the hotel instead of in one area so that any noise disturbed regular guests instead of just our team. If you sign up for having hockey teams stay in your hotel you should plan to be more accommodating than the "fun police" at this hotel were.

UPDATE: In response to the GM replying to my review: Your staff told us explicitly that all of those activities were NOT allowed and there was even an email sent outlining that a few days prior to us arriving (when it was far too late to change our reservation). If the "normal hockey activities" won't be allowed perhaps indicate that during the reservation process so that teams and families are making informed decisions.
